export enum EDirectionOnboarding { LEFT = "left", RIGHT = "right", TOP = "top", BOTTOM = "bottom", } export interface FormField { name: string; value: T; label?: string | null; placeholder?: string | null; inputClassName?: string; onValid: (value: string) => void; onInvalid: () => void; } export interface SignupForm { email: string; birthdate: string; birthtime: string; } export type UserStatus = "lead" | "registred" | "subscribed" | "unsubscribed"; declare global { interface Window { // eslint-disable-next-line @typescript-eslint/no-explicit-any ym: any; // eslint-disable-next-line @typescript-eslint/no-explicit-any ymab: any; // eslint-disable-next-line @typescript-eslint/no-explicit-any klaviyo: any; // eslint-disable-next-line @typescript-eslint/no-explicit-any fbq: any; // eslint-disable-next-line @typescript-eslint/no-explicit-any CollectJS: any; // eslint-disable-next-line @typescript-eslint/no-explicit-any gtag: any; } }